Outpatient Drug Rehab in Koloa, Hawaii
Outp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ation in Koloa is a facility which delivers rehabilitation to clients part-time and doesn't offer any kind of accommodations either in an inpatient or residential facility. Individuals acquire rehab in outpatient alcohol and drug rehabilitation between three to seven days a week depending on the kind of facility they've enrolled in, and they have the flexibility and convenience of being home and even maintaining work while receiving treatment. Men and women contemplating outpatient treatment as being a practical choice are somewhat correct, as clients are able to sustain what would be considered a certain degree of normalcy and even privacy while in rehabilitation. Actually, many people in outp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ation decide to not even let their family know they are receiving treatment. This can have its disadvantages too however, simply because acquiring support from friends and loved ones is a crucial aspectof one's rehab process and is essential to a client's progress in rehab. So it's best to involve loved ones in the rehabilitation process and at the very least gain their assistance while in rehabilitation by making them aware that you are receiving help.
